The 2026 MLS Goalkeeper of the Year race remains tightly bunched because a deep group of starters has posted comparable early-season numbers in saves, clean sheets, and goals prevented. Kristijan Kahlina leads in total saves while Charlotte maintains defensive structure, but Dayne St. Clair’s move to Inter Miami, Matt Freese’s consistency at NYCFC, and Yohei Takaoka’s work in Vancouver have kept their implied probabilities within a few points of the frontrunner. Roman Bürki, Andre Blake, Brad Stuver, and several others continue to post strong save percentages and shutouts that mirror historical award criteria, preventing any single keeper from separating in trader consensus. Midseason roster stability and the absence of standout injuries have further sustained this competitive equilibrium.

In the event of a tie, this market will resolve according to the official winner as determined by MLS rules. If multiple winners are announced then this market will resolve to the player whose listed last name comes first alphabetically.
If the 2026 MLS season is cancelled, postponed after December 31, 2026 ET, or there is otherwise no winner declared within that timeframe, this market will resolve to “Other”.
The resolution source for this market will be official information from Major League Soccer;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
